Who was Earl Reid?

Earl Percy Reid was a professional baseball player. He was a right-handed pitcher for one season with the Boston Braves. For his career, he compiled a 1-0 record, with a 3.00 earned run average, and two strikeouts in three innings pitched.

Reid was born in Bangor, Alabama and later died in Cullman, Alabama at the age of 70.
